在Linux環境下安裝MinIO時,有幾個關鍵點需要注意,以確保安裝過程順利并且系統運行穩定。以下是一些需要注意的事項:
確保你的Linux系統滿足MinIO的系統要求。推薦的Linux發行版包括Ubuntu、CentOS、Debian等,最低支持的操作系統版本通常是Ubuntu 16.04+、CentOS 7+、Debian 9+。
安裝MinIO之前,需要確保系統已安裝必要的依賴包。例如,對于Ubuntu/Debian系統,需要安裝wget
、curl
、software-properties-common
等。
確保服務器有一個靜態IP地址,并配置好子網掩碼、網關和DNS服務器。配置防火墻規則以允許MinIO所需的端口通信(默認是9000)。
創建一個用于存儲MinIO數據的目錄,并設置相應的權限。例如:
mkdir -p /mnt/data
groupadd -r minio-user
useradd -M -r -g minio-user minio-user
chown -R minio-user:minio-user /mnt/data
chmod -R 755 /mnt/data
編輯MinIO的配置文件(通常是/etc/default/minio
或/etc/systemd/system/minio.service
),確保所有路徑和端口設置正確無誤。
啟動MinIO服務并設置開機自啟,然后驗證安裝是否成功:
systemctl start minio
systemctl enable minio
minio --version
配置監控工具以跟蹤MinIO的性能和健康狀況,并定期檢查日志文件以識別潛在問題。
如果啟用了防火墻,需要開放MinIO的端口(默認9000):
sudo firewall-cmd --zone=public --add-port=9000/tcp --permanentsudo firewall-cmd --reload
如果你更喜歡使用Docker來安裝和管理MinIO,可以使用以下命令:
docker run -p 9000:9000 -p 9001:9001 minio/minio server /data --console-address ":9001" --access-key your-access-key --secret-key your-secret-key
以上是在Linux環境下安裝MinIO時需要注意的一些關鍵點。確保遵循這些步驟和建議,可以幫助你順利安裝并運行MinIO對象存儲系統。如果在安裝過程中遇到任何問題,可以參考MinIO的官方文檔或尋求社區支持。